GLADIATORS star The Giant is changing his last name in the wake of his painful divorce from wife Katie, we can reveal.
The towering bodybuilder, whose real name was Jamie Christian-Johal, says from now on he wants to be known by his birth name, Jamie Bigg.


Addressing the breakdown of his marriage – which The Sun exclusively revealed last month – he said hitting 40 and being diagnosed with attention deficit h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) were other factors behind the change.
And he said he only started using the name Johal when his mum married his step-dad when he was still a child.
Father-of-two Jamie said: “At the age four, I lost my identity, my name became Johal when my mum got married.
“For many years, I hid behind my physique as a bodybuilder and even double barrelled my surname when I got married.
“I then went on a TV show and became a character and now that character is more well-known than I am. So who am I? Who is Jamie?
“Turning 40, getting my ADHD diagnosis and going through a divorce, really reinforced the need and desire to have my own identity again.
“At birth, believe it or not, my name was Jamie Bigg – B-I-G-G.
“So in 2026, I will be reclaiming my birth name and making some big changes.
“I want to move forward with the greatest amount of honesty and transparency in all walks of my life.
“So whether that’s speaking about my ADHD diagnosis and journey, or helping you with your fitness goals, being the best father possible, or just being a better human overall, I will be entering 2026 as me, Jamie Bigg.”
